Incorporating Natural Lice Treatment Products in Classrooms

Incorporating natural lice treatment products into classrooms offers a holistic approach to managing head lice, aligning with growing preferences for chemical-free solutions. Many conventional treatments rely on pesticides, which can cause skin irritation or allergic reactions in sensitive individuals. Natural alternatives, however, leverage ingredients like neem oil, tea tree oil, and apple cider vinegar, known for their insecticidal properties without the potential harm. A study published in the Journal of School Nursing found that natural lice treatment products can be as effective as permethrin, the most common synthetic option, when used correctly.
Teachers play a pivotal role in facilitating this shift. They can promote awareness about natural options through educational materials and demonstrations, empowering parents to make informed choices. For instance, schools could distribute informational packets featuring step-by-step guides on using natural lice treatment products, along with tips for prevention and early detection. Additionally, hosting workshops or inviting experts to speak can provide hands-on learning experiences and dispel myths surrounding natural treatments.
Implementing these changes requires strategic planning and collaboration. School administrators should consult with healthcare professionals and parents to identify suitable lice treatment products naturally. Standardized protocols for use and disposal of these products ensure consistency and safety across the school community. Regular communication, both through newsletters and parent-teacher meetings, can keep everyone informed about policy updates and successful implementation outcomes, fostering a supportive environment for natural lice management practices.

Technology's Role: Digital Tools for Education

Technology has significantly transformed the landscape of education, offering a wide array of digital tools that enhance teaching and learning processes. Online platforms, interactive simulations, and educational software have become integral parts of modern classrooms, enabling educators to deliver content more effectively and engage students in dynamic ways. For instance, virtual reality (VR) technology allows students to explore historical events or scientific concepts as if they were there, fostering a deeper understanding through immersive experiences.
One innovative application of technology in education involves the use of digital textbooks and online resources, which provide up-to-date information at the click of a button. This is particularly beneficial when discussing contemporary issues, such as environmental concerns or advancements in science and medicine. For example, students can access virtual labs to conduct experiments remotely, ensuring safety while still gaining hands-on experience. Additionally, digital tools offer accessibility benefits, accommodating diverse learning needs with features like text-to-speech and adjustable font sizes. This inclusive approach ensures that all learners can participate fully in the educational process.
Furthermore, technology facilitates personalized learning experiences through adaptive software that tailors content to individual student performance. Such platforms assess a learner’s strengths and weaknesses, providing targeted practice and feedback. This strategy is especially valuable when it comes to subject areas like mathematics or language learning, where mastery takes time and consistent practice. By leveraging technology in these ways, educational institutions can ensure that students receive the support they need to succeed, even outside traditional classroom settings.
